A type of rock that may be form in geosyncline

Biology
2 answers:
Simora [160]4 years ago
7 0

Answer:

The occurrence of limestones and well-sorted quartzose sandstones, on the other hand, is considered to be evidence of shallow-water formation, and such rocks form in the inner segment of a geosyncline, termed a miogeosyncline.
